Yes, in this form the desmo V-twin may not stir the blood, but it makes all the right noises and performs with a little effort. The real joy of the 696 is found in its chassis, which could easily cope with extra power-and we know it will, sooner or later. The thought of the Hypermotard 1100 motor snuggled up tight between those skinny frame tubes certainly gets the blood pumping....
Ducati couldn't afford to get the Monster 696 wrong. Lucky for us, it got it very right.

Evolution
The original 1993 Ducati Monster 900 begat the carburetted M600, which grew into the fuel-injected 620, then the 695 and ultimately the 696.

| TECH |
| Price | $8775 |
| Engine type | a-c 90-deg. V-twin |
| Valve train | SOHC desmo, 4v |
| Displacement | 696cc |
| Bore x stroke | 88.0 x 57.2mm |
| Compression | 10.6:1 |
| Fuel system | Siemens EFI |
| Clutch | Wet, multi-plate slipper |
| Transmission | 6-speed |
| Claimed horsepower | 80 bhp @ 9000 rpm |
| Claimed torque | 50.6 lb.-ft. @ 7750 rpm |
| Frame | Steel trellis with aluminum swingarm |
| Front suspension | 43mm Showa inverted fork |
| Rear suspension | Sachs shock, adjustable forspring preload and rebound damping |
| Front brake | Dual Brembo four-piston radialcalipers, 320mm discs |
| Rear brake | Two-piston Brembo caliper,245mm disc |
| Front tire | 120/60ZR-17 Bridgestone Battlax BT56 |
| Rear tire | 160/60ZR-17 Bridgestone Battlax BT56 |
| Rake/trail | 24.0/4.7 in |
| Seat height | 30.3 in. |
| Wheelbase | 57.2 in. |
| Fuel capacity | 3.8 gal. |
| Claimed dryweight | 355 lbs. |
| Color | Red, black, white |
| Available | Now |
| Warranty | 24 mo./unlimited mi. |

Verdict
Forgiving enough to suit outright beginners yet good enough to entertain experienced riders.
